Muscle stem cell treatment for urinary leakage in epispadias

Urinary IncontinenceEpispadias, Male

Part of Genetic & congenital, Kidney & urinary, Women’s health & pregnancy clinical trials.

This early-stage study tests whether a person’s own (autologous) muscle stem cell therapy can improve urinary incontinence in children with epispadias. It aims to see if the treatment is safe and whether it can reduce urine leakage.

Phase
Phase 1/Phase 2
Enrollment
21 people
Ages
3 years to 17 years
Study type
Interventional

Who can take part

  • You are male (assigned male at birth).
  • You have isolated epispadias (not part of a broader condition).
  • You are age 3 or older.
  • You have urinary incontinence (trouble holding pee), as defined by a pediatric continence standard.
  • You (or your guardian) can provide informed consent to join the study.
